What You’ll do:

  • Drive the company’s vehicles in a safe, legal and professional way.
  • Always display the correct destination on the vehicle’s destination blind.
  • Keep up to date with road closures, diversions or special events which may affect bus services by reading notices, attending briefings, and listening to the on-bus radio.
  • Always provide a high standard of customer service.
  • Give customers on the bus any information that may help them during their journey.
  • Always behave in a friendly and professional way to customers and colleagues.
  • Recognise and assist with the additional needs of children and vulnerable adults, the elderly, infirm or people with disabilities.
  • Check the condition of the vehicle prior to commencing service.
  • Carry out the safety walk‑round check, ensuring any defect in the vehicle or equipment is reported promptly to the relevant person.
